About Asset Living

Asset Living specializes in managing various types of residential properties, including multi-family housing, campus housing, and affordable housing throughout the United States. The company provides a wide range of property management services, which encompass daily operations, maintenance, leasing, marketing, and financial management. This comprehensive approach helps property owners enhance their investments and achieve high occupancy rates. Unlike many competitors, Asset Living has a strong focus on diverse housing segments, allowing them to cater to different community needs effectively. With over 35 years of experience and a reputation for reliability, Asset Living aims to create thriving communities while delivering exceptional value to clients.
